FIH Nations Cup 2025: Malaysia pass to 5th place final
Malaysia reignited their campaign at the 2025 FIH Nations Cup with a resounding 4-2 victory over South Africa in the crossover stage, putting aside the disappointment of missing out on a semi-final berth. Despite defeating Japan 2-1 in their final Group B match, the Speedy Tigers were edged out of the top four due to goal difference. FIH Nations Cup 2025 | Clinical Malaysia defeat South Africa in Playoff Bracket
South Africa were left ruing missed chances as Malaysia capitalized on key moments to seal a 4-2 victory in the 5–8 playoff bracket at the FIH Nations Cup 2025 in Kuala Lumpur on Friday morning. Both teams would have hoped for better fortunes in the tournament, but with pride and placement on the line, it was a cagey start from both sides.
